Ever wondered why we celebrate Father’s Day on the third Sunday of June? The credit goes to Sonora Smart Dodd, who, back in 1910, started this tradition in Washington, United States. Today, her initiative to honor fathers, paternal bonds, and their societal influence has blossomed into a worldwide event.

While the third Sunday in June is widely celebrated, different cultures have their unique dates and customs. European Catholic nations observe it on March 19, Sikhs on December 29, and some Islamic countries base it on their calendar.

In certain places like Lithuania and parts of Spain, Father’s Day is even a public holiday.  Let’s explore the history, significance, and diverse celebrations of Father’s Day 2023 in India and beyond.

When is Father's Day 2023?

Father’s Day in 2023 falls on June 18. This special day dedicated to honoring fathers and father figures is observed on the third Sunday in June in many parts of the world, including the United States and India. Although the exact date changes each year, the celebration remains consistent.

Father's Day 2023 in India: A Blend of Tradition and Western Influence

Father’s Day is not a public holiday in India, but it is gradually gaining prominence, particularly in metropolitan cities. This modern tradition, predominantly influenced by Western culture, has been customized and incorporated into the fabric of Indian society. On this day, Indian children make an effort to express their love and respect towards their fathers, often through special meals, traditional gifts, family outings, and even religious prayers.
